Climate Action Genomics Initiative Climate-Smart Agriculture and Food Systems
May 13, 2022Ontario Genomics is pleased to announce that Genome Canada has launched the Climate-Smart Agriculture and Food Systems initiative, which will invest $30 million in cutting-edge genomic research and innovation to reduce the carbon footprint of Canada’s food production systems.
Investing in the Future of Food with $900k+ in Funding for Cellular Agriculture
May 3, 2022AcCELLerate-ON, Canada’s first regional cellular agriculture competition, funds four cutting edge cellular agriculture-focused food and beverage projects Toronto, May 3, 2022—The Canadian Food Innovation Network (CFIN) and Ontario Genomics have announced the recipients of more than $900K in funding through their AcCELLerate-ON competition. AcCELLerate-ON is Canada’s first regional cellular agriculture competition, supporting the research and…
